What has happened to Jonah Hill?
2026 career comeback and public presence
After a self‑imposed hiatus following the 2023 backlash, Jonah Hill is back. He will star in the Apple TV+ comedy Outcome, directed by and co‑starring Keanu Reeves, with a release date of April 10, 2026, The Hollywood Reporter (film industry authority) confirmed. The project marks his first major acting role in several years and signals a deliberate return to comedy, the genre that launched him.
In March 2026, Hill sat down with Martin Scorsese for an Interview Magazine (cultural publication) conversation, publicly referring to Olivia Millar as his wife and revealing they have two children. The interview, along with a trailer from E! News (entertainment broadcaster), generated significant buzz. Yet Hill has kept his personal life tightly guarded — he moved with his family to a very small town in San Diego, as People (celebrity news outlet) reported, to raise his children away from Hollywood’s glare.

Who is Jonah Hill’s partner?
Relationship timeline with Olivia Millar
Jonah Hill’s partner is Olivia Millar, a stylist and creative professional. The couple first sparked romance rumors in August 2022 after being spotted kissing on a Malibu beach, E! News (entertainment news channel) reported. By May 2023, they had welcomed their first child, and in early 2026 they secretly married before welcoming a second baby, People (celebrity news outlet) confirmed. Hill publicly referred to Millar as his wife during the Scorsese interview, though it remains unclear if a formal ceremony took place.
The couple has kept their children’s names and genders private, Entertainment Weekly (entertainment magazine) noted. Hill had previously been engaged to Gianna Santos, but that relationship ended in October 2020.

Are Leonardo DiCaprio and Jonah Hill still friends?
Longstanding friendship timeline
Yes, Jonah Hill and Leonardo DiCaprio remain close friends. The two met on the set of The Wolf of Wall Street (2013) and have been spotted together often since. Hill has told stories about DiCaprio pulling elaborate pranks on him, including one where DiCaprio pretended to crash his car to scare Hill, as Hill recounted in a 2020 interview. People (celebrity news outlet) confirmed that Hill and DiCaprio are still in touch, with the Outcome director Keanu Reeves being a mutual acquaintance. The friendship has weathered Hill’s hiatus and controversy, suggesting a genuine bond beyond Hollywood networking.

Why did Jonah Hill get canceled?
2023 controversies and backlash
In July 2023, surfer Sarah Brady posted screenshots of private messages between her and Jonah Hill, alleging emotional abuse. The messages, which Brady claimed showed Hill telling her what to wear, what to post on social media, and who to associate with, went viral. Entertainment Weekly (entertainment magazine) reported that Hill did not publicly comment on the allegations, but he released a brief statement through his representatives apologizing for his past behavior without addressing the specific claims. The incident led to him stepping back from promoting his then‑upcoming Netflix projects and retreating from the public eye.
Hill has not explicitly addressed the controversy since, focusing instead on family and his 2026 return. The Hollywood Reporter (film industry authority) noted that his career resurgence has been met with mixed reactions online, with some fans calling for a more substantive apology.

How many children does Jonah Hill have?
Raising children away from Hollywood spotlight
Jonah Hill has two children with his wife Olivia Millar. The first was born in May 2023, and the second arrived in early 2026, People (celebrity news outlet) confirmed. Hill has deliberately kept their names, genders, and any public appearances out of the media. In a 2026 interview with InStyle (fashion and lifestyle magazine), he explained that the decision to move to a small San Diego town was driven by the desire for a “calmer family life.” The children’s details remain private, consistent with Hill’s overall strategy to separate his family from his celebrity.
